Melissa McCarthy Posts Empowering Pic Of Female ‘Ghostbusters’ Crew (Photo)

Another day, another reason to be thankful for Melissa McCarthy.

The actress took to Twitter to post an inspiring photo of a large group of women who are a part of the upcoming “Ghostbusters” film.

“3 cheers to Ellen from all the remarkable women of #Ghostbusters. When we stand together we are unstoppable!#GirlPower,” she captioned the pic, posted on Tuesday.

In the photo, the ladies are seen holding signs which display their respective positions on the film (scenic, stunts, writer, makeup artist, executive producer, etc.) while standing on a double staircase behind cast members Melissa, Leslie Jones, Kate McKinnon and Kristen Wiig.

The movie’s four stars are seen grinning while holding a “Girl Power” sign.

The picture was a nod to Ellen DeGeneres’ partnership with GapKids x ED, a clothing line which promotes female empowerment.

Ellen re-Tweeted the happy pic, adding, “This just made my day.”

The “Ghostbusters” remake, directed by Paul Feig, will hit theaters in July 2016.
